The orphans relaxed in the lucerne feeding area after leaving their night stockades. The playful Roho picked on Naboishu for a strength testing exercise. A wild elephant and her baby joined the orphans as they tucked into the lucerne the Keepers were distributing. Naleku took the opportunity to engage the new wild baby in a pushing game. The baby then spotted Esoit and decided he wanted to play with him as well. He must have sensed Esoit’s playful character! When the orphans had enough lucerne, Kuishi, who is the group leader these days, led the way out to browse. Her seniors, Sana Sana, Malkia, Kamok, Kauro, Mapia, Rapa, Ndiwa and Pare, have stopped coming back at night and often they are late arriving in the morning as well, meeting up with the dependent orphans in the bush rather than at the stockades. Others who have recently said goodbye to the stockade life are Nabulu, Neshashi and Malima. Only time will tell if this is a permanent decision or not.
The orphans settled to browse east of the stockade. Kauro and Rapa arrived and joined the orphans. Kauro teamed up with quiet Larro to browse while Bondeni teamed up with Kinyei. All in all it was a peaceful morning as the orphans browsed calmly up to mud bath time when Kindani led the first group for their 11am milk feed. The orphans had their milk then Ambo, Musiara, Roho, Suguroi and Naleku decided to get in the mud bath before going to dry off on the loose soil. A group of ex-orphans showed up at the mud bath but didn't stay long. They headed north as the dependent orphans headed east, where they spent a quiet day browsing.
